    • Frederic Magnien Bonnes-Mares Grand Cru 2014 (6x75cl)

      Vinous (92+)

      Bright red. Expressive aromas of raspberry, white pepper and wild herbs. Juicy, spicy and penetrating, with the pepper and herb elements carrying through on the palate. In a very tight stage today, showing the brisk acidity it displayed from barrel a year ago but hiding its richness. The Clos de Bèze has more material and depth, but with its substantial tannins this taut wine may need at least as long to come into harmony.

    • Frederic Magnien Bonnes-Mares Grand Cru 2015 (6x75cl)

      Vinous (91-94)

      (13.4% natural alcohol, from fruit harvested on September 3): Bright dark red. Very dark scents of blueberry, blackberry, licorice pastille and high-toned brown spices are pure but reticent. Penetrating, powerful, slightly hard-edged wine with a serious tannic structure and apparent oak influence. Obviously very ripe, this wine is extremely tight today, even youthfully tough, and will require considerable patience. My score may prove to be overly conservative.

    • Frederic Magnien Chambolle-Musigny 1er Cru Feusselottes 2015 (6x75cl)

      Vinous (90-92)

      Bright dark red. Perfumed aromas of raspberry, spices and rose petal accented by white pepper. A lovely juicy midweight, with pure red fruit and spice flavors framed by harmonious acidity and a firm tannic spine. Penetrating but not at all hard.

    • Frederic Magnien Charmes Chambertin Grand Cru 2013 (12x75cl)

      Vinous (91+)

      (a blend of Charmes and Mazoyères): Dark red. In a very ripe style (as usual for this cuvée, notes Magnien), hinting at black cherry, licorice pastille and damp earth. Quite rich and deep; this wine might well offer early appeal just for its atypical sweetness but its powerful, rather monolithic tannins shut down the fruit on the back end.
